1. The 2026 Landscape: AI as the Game Engine
In 2026, the industry is defined by "Agentic AI"—systems that don't just follow scripts but execute complex, independent tasks.
- Generative Pipelines: Over 50% of game studios now use generative AI to slash production times. Text-to-3D tools like Meshy AI and Luma AI allow designers to generate game-ready assets with proper UV mapping in minutes rather than weeks.
- Neural Rendering (DLSS 4.5): Announced at CES 2026, NVIDIA’s DLSS 4.5 uses AI to generate up to 6X multi-frames, allowing mid-range hardware to run path-traced games like Resident Evil Requiem at high frame rates.
- Automated QA: AI agents now handle 24/7 bug testing, identifying "collision bugs" and "logic exploits" that used to take human teams months to find.
2. The Rise of "Living" NPCs
The most visible change for players in 2026 is the evolution of Non-Player Characters (NPCs) into autonomous storytellers.
Key NPC Advancements in 2026
- Long-Term Memory: Using technologies like NVIDIA ACE, NPCs in games like PUBG: Battlegrounds (2026 update) now have "persistent memory," remembering your past actions and tailoring their loyalty or hostility accordingly.
- Natural Dialogue: Instead of choosing from a list of text options, players can now use Natural Language Processing (NLP) to speak directly to characters. AI models generate unscripted, context-aware responses in real-time.
- Social Simulation: NPCs now live in interconnected "rumor circles." If you commit a crime in one village, word can spread through NPC social networks to the next town before you arrive.
3. Future Aspects: Toward 2030
The roadmap for the late 2020s points toward a "Post-Script" era where games are dynamic and infinite.
Infinite Games and Procedural Realism
By 2030, we expect "Endless Content Generation." AI will be capable of building new missions, landscapes, and storylines on the fly based on a player's specific playstyle, potentially creating games that "never end".
Brain-Computer Interfaces (BCI)
Looking beyond 2026, researchers are exploring BCIs that allow players to interact with games using thoughts and emotions. When integrated with AI, these systems could adjust game difficulty or environmental mood based on the player’s real-time stress levels or excitement.

4. Ethical and Practical Hurdles
The "AI Bubble" is a significant concern in 2026. Experts warn that while the tech is transformative, short-term overvaluation could lead to a "reality check" for unprofitable AI contractors. Additionally, governments are now introducing mandatory AI labeling for game assets to ensure transparency and protect labor rights.
